The oxidized tryptophan analogue 5, a proposed intermediate for a synthesis of the proteasome inhibitors TMC-95A and TMC-95B, is prepared using the condensation of oxindole 7 with the (R)-Garner aldehyde and stereoselective dihydroxylation of olefin 6 as key steps.
